Japan Application Performance Management Market Summary

As per Market Research Future analysis, the Japan application performance management market size was estimated at 196.2 USD Million in 2024. The Japan application performance-management market is projected to grow from 218.04 USD Million in 2025 to 626.52 USD Million by 2035, exhibiting a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of 11.1%3% during the forecast period 2025 - 2035.

Japan Application Performance Management Market Drivers

Shift Towards DevOps Practices

the application performance management market is significantly influenced by the shift towards DevOps practices. This methodology emphasizes collaboration between development and operations teams, fostering a culture of continuous improvement and rapid deployment. As organizations adopt DevOps, the need for effective application performance management becomes paramount. Data suggests that companies implementing DevOps practices experience a 20% increase in deployment frequency and a 30% reduction in failure rates. Consequently, there is a growing demand for performance management tools that facilitate this integration, enabling teams to monitor applications throughout the development lifecycle. The application performance-management market is thus adapting to provide solutions that support DevOps initiatives, ensuring that performance metrics are seamlessly integrated into the development process.

Key Players and Competitive Insights

the application performance management market is characterized by a dynamic competitive landscape, driven by the increasing demand for enhanced digital experiences and operational efficiency. Key players such as Dynatrace (AT), New Relic (US), and AppDynamics (US) are strategically positioned to leverage innovations in AI and machine learning, which are becoming essential for real-time performance monitoring and analytics. These companies are focusing on regional expansion and partnerships to enhance their service offerings, thereby shaping a competitive environment that emphasizes technological advancement and customer-centric solutions.

In terms of business tactics, companies are increasingly localizing their operations to better cater to the unique demands of the Japanese market. This localization often involves optimizing supply chains and enhancing customer support services. The market appears moderately fragmented, with several players vying for market share, yet the collective influence of major companies like IBM (US) and Oracle (US) suggests a trend towards consolidation, as these firms seek to integrate their solutions into broader enterprise ecosystems.

In October 2025, Dynatrace (AT) announced a strategic partnership with a leading Japanese telecommunications provider to enhance its cloud monitoring capabilities. This collaboration is expected to facilitate the integration of advanced analytics into the telecommunications sector, thereby improving service delivery and customer satisfaction. Such partnerships are indicative of a broader trend where technology firms align with local service providers to enhance their market presence and operational effectiveness.

In September 2025, New Relic (US) launched a new suite of observability tools tailored specifically for the Japanese market, focusing on the unique challenges faced by local enterprises. This move not only demonstrates New Relic's commitment to innovation but also highlights its strategy to capture a larger share of the market by addressing localized needs. The introduction of these tools is likely to enhance the company's competitive positioning by providing tailored solutions that resonate with Japanese businesses.

In August 2025, AppDynamics (US) expanded its operations in Japan by establishing a new research and development center in Tokyo. This initiative aims to foster innovation and develop solutions that cater specifically to the Japanese market's requirements. By investing in local talent and resources, AppDynamics is positioning itself to better understand and respond to the evolving needs of its customers, thereby enhancing its competitive edge in the region.
